>Recruitment announcement -- Recreation Issues Committee
>
>The Wild Planet Strategy Team (WPST) seeks to appoint two new members on
>the Club’s national Recreation Issues Committee (RIC).  If you would like
>to apply for membership on RIC, please complete the application below by
>July 21, 2005.
>
>RIC’s mission is to assist volunteers, build networks and help coordinate
>the Club’s conservation efforts on recreation issues.  Recreation issues
>include but are not limited to: motorized recreation (ORVs, motorcycles,
>ATVs, snowmobiles, jet-skis, etc), user conflicts, noise impacts, park
>overflights, bicycles, trails, appropriate and accessible recreation,
>visitor impacts and resource protection needs related to recreation,
>recreation fees, commercialization and privatization of recreation on
>public lands.  RIC’s webpage and the Club’s recreation-related policies
>can be found at this link: http://www.sierraclub.org/recreationissues/
>
>Desired qualifications of RIC members include activism and knowledge on
>recreation issues, as well as a broad perspective on other related issues,
>such as impacts on public lands and waters, including National Parks,
>Wilderness, and Wild Rivers.
